Output 662821fd5c24051f6c560ae0371d92eccb855ad2670a85d03adbb3f193298e79:1

value
12478470
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7bbdae3fe4d73edf0fdfb8d97f636467077fe670 OP_EQUAL
address
MKBSaGYWX4FUGW18qoa5outazMRSBjeqXr
transaction
662821fd5c24051f6c560ae0371d92eccb855ad2670a85d03adbb3f193298e79
spent
true